Paper is one of the most versatile and accessible materials for sparking curiosity in STEM learning. From engineering marvels to artistic designs, paper-based projects offer endless opportunities to explore science, technology, engineering, and math in a fun, tactile way.
Transform everyday paper waste into innovative experiments. Try building paper bridges that test load capacity using geometric designs to understand structural engineering. Or create paper circuits with conductive tape and LEDs to explore basic electronics. These projects teach principles of physics and design while promoting sustainability through upcycling.
Origami goes beyond art—it’s a gateway to geometry and spatial reasoning. Folding paper into complex shapes introduces concepts like symmetry, angles, and three-dimensional transformations. Step-by-step origami models like cranes or polyhedra engage learners visually and kinesthetically, reinforcing mathematical thinking through hands-on creation.
Construct detailed paper models of solar systems, cell structures, or historical inventions to visualize abstract ideas. Using foldable layouts and layered components, these models deepen understanding of astronomy, biology, and technology. They serve as interactive tools that make complex topics accessible and memorable for students of all ages.
